Output ee26e0728be7502bc809f3d5ff22e543e8afff7d54d4de46dde70e5aaf9978b5:0

value
626536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62762a0accd6babb497714cd1ffe3d124ac913cc OP_EQUAL
address
3AfdhY8gLmmLL11TQxav6uwdrKxbum3iLr
transaction
ee26e0728be7502bc809f3d5ff22e543e8afff7d54d4de46dde70e5aaf9978b5
spent
true